El Odio Que Das
De (autor): Angie Thomas
Starr es una chica de diecis is a os que vive entre dos mundos: el barrio pobre de gente negra donde naci , y su escuela situada en un elegante barrio residencial blanco. El dif cil equilibrio entre ambos se hace a icos cuando ella es testigo de la muerte a tiros de su mejor amigo, Khalil, a manos de un polic a. A partir de ese momento, todo lo que Starr diga acerca de la aterradora noche que cambi su vida podr ser usado de excusa por unos y como arma por otros. Y lo peor de todo es que, tanto los de un lado como los de otro, la tienen en el punto de mira y amenazan con poner en riesgo su vida.
Sixteen-year-old Starr Carter moves between two worlds: the poor neighborhood where she lives and the fancy suburban prep school she attends. The uneasy balance between these worlds is shattered when Starr witnesses the fatal shooting of her childhood best friend Khalil at the hands of a police officer. Khalil was unarmed. Soon afterward, his death is a national headline. Some are calling him a thug, maybe even a drug dealer and a gangbanger. Protesters are taking to the streets in Khalil's name. Some cops and the local drug lord try to intimidate Starr and her family. What everyone wants to know is: what really went down that night? And the only person alive who can answer that is Starr. But what Starr does--or does not--say could upend her community. It could also endanger her life.
